Fact Check: "Republicans can only afford to lose three votes to pass the bill!"

What We Know

The claim that "Republicans can only afford to lose three votes to pass the bill" is rooted in the procedural rules of the U.S. Senate, particularly when it comes to passing legislation through budget reconciliation. This process allows a bill to pass with a simple majority rather than the usual 60 votes needed to overcome a filibuster. According to multiple sources, including NPR and NBC News, Republican leaders indeed can only afford to lose three votes from their party if all Democrats oppose the legislation. This was highlighted during the debate on a significant tax and spending bill associated with President Trump's agenda, where the final vote count was critical and closely monitored.

Analysis

The assertion is corroborated by credible news outlets that have reported on the Senate's voting dynamics. For instance, NPR's coverage explicitly states that "Republican leaders can only afford to lose three votes" as they navigate the complexities of the bill's passage (NPR). Similarly, NBC News confirms that the Senate Republicans, holding a 53-seat majority, face a situation where losing more than three votes could jeopardize the bill's passage (NBC News).

The reliability of these sources is high, as they are well-established news organizations known for their political reporting. They provide detailed accounts of the legislative process and the implications of party dynamics in the Senate. The information aligns with the procedural rules of the Senate, which dictate that a simple majority is sufficient for budget reconciliation bills, thus reinforcing the claim's validity.
